在Intellij IDEA 10社区Ed中使用自定义调试密钥

cop*_*lii 8 android intellij-idea

因此,在过去的两天里,我一直在使用IntelliJ IDEA 10社区版进行评估,并且我已经非常熟悉它回到Eclipse.但是,对于我的小团队来说,存在一个问题:我们使用Facebook集成,并且为了使用我们需要使用与在Facebook上注册的相同调试密钥签名的API.使用相同的密钥也可以简化交换设备,因为每次交换时都不必卸载项目.

现在......我的'问题'......我可以使用Intellij IDEA的自定义Android调试密钥吗?

谢谢

Cra*_*der 10

IDEA正在使用标准位置的调试密钥:

AVD的默认存储位置是OS X和Linux上的〜/ .android /,Windows XP上的C:\ Documents and Settings\.android \,以及Windows Vista和Windows 7上的C:\ Users\.android\.

您需要的文件位于那里,称为debug.keystore.因此,只需使用所需的调试密钥将其替换为另一个.


cop*_*lii 9

仅供参考:似乎这不是IntelliJ IDEA,但CazyCoder提出了支持问题(谢谢),今天早些时候被标记为"修复版本:XI".

所以下一个版本(IDEA 11)应该有这个修复.

  • 这确实已在IDEA 11中添加,但它是一个非显而易见的(至少对我来说)配置它的地方.项目结构 - >方面 - >单击Android Facet - >"编译器"选项卡 - >自定义调试密钥库. (19认同)